Definition

Turn, direct, or cause to turn; also to change or alter. In the middle, turn oneself, turn aside, or “turn to” (take up, resort to); in the passive, be turned or be routed (put to flight).

Grammatical Analysis

"Τετραμμένον"

Verb type: standard (-ω) verb

Lemma: τρέπω

Tense: perfect

Voice: middle/passive

Mood: participle

Case: nominative/accusative/vocative

Number: singular

Gender: neuter
